fix articles 523532, harvard prof Los Angeles Indymedia : tag : harvard prof

harvard prof

VIDEO: The "Safe Haven" Myth (tags)

President Obama defended the expansion of the war by calling it a "war of necessity." Harvard Prof. Stephen Walt takes on Obama's justification for escalating the Afghanistan war.

ignored tags synonyms top tags bottom tags